3D Printing in Dental Surgery
To improve the area of oral surgery, you can discover the subtopic of 3D printing in dental surgery. This cutting-edge modern technology has the potential to reinvent the means dental doctors run and deal with individuals. Here are four essential ways in which 3D printing is forming the field:
- ** Personalized Surgical Guides **: 3D printing permits the creation of very precise and patient-specific medical guides, boosting the accuracy and performance of treatments.
- ** Implant Prosthetics **: With 3D printing, dental cosmetic surgeons can produce customized implant prosthetics that flawlessly fit an individual's special anatomy, leading to far better results and person satisfaction.
-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, lowering the demand for standard grafting strategies and boosting healing and recuperation time.
- ** Education and learning and Training **: 3D printing can be utilized to produce sensible surgical models for instructional functions, allowing dental specialists to practice complex procedures before doing them on people.
With its possible to enhance accuracy, personalization, and training, 3D printing is an exciting advancement in the field of dental surgery.
Minimally Intrusive Techniques
To better progress the area of dental surgery, embrace the capacity of minimally intrusive techniques that can significantly benefit both specialists and people alike.
Minimally intrusive strategies are changing the area by decreasing surgical injury, lessening post-operative pain, and speeding up the healing process. These methods involve utilizing smaller cuts and specialized instruments to perform treatments with accuracy and efficiency.
By making use of innovative imaging technology, such as cone beam computed tomography (CBCT), cosmetic surgeons can precisely intend and carry out surgeries with marginal invasiveness.
Furthermore, making use of lasers in oral surgery enables precise tissue cutting and coagulation, resulting in decreased bleeding and reduced healing time.
With minimally intrusive strategies, people can experience quicker recovery, lowered scarring, and enhanced results, making it a crucial aspect of the future of oral surgery.
